Mearns Kirk Helping Hands: Blether and a Brew

Join Mearns Kirk Helping Hands every other Tuesday for 'Blether and a Brew' featuring plenty of tea, coffee, sweet treats and good company!

An informal, cafe style get together for meeting others and sharing a cuppa and a biscuit (or two!). All welcome!

A donation of £1 is requested to cover costs.

You don't need to book a space or join, Blether and Brew is open and welcoming to all. If you do want any more information, or just to let us know you are thinking about coming, you can email hello@mkhelpinghands.org.uk or phone 07858 552 767.
